Aston Martin DB9 Dimming Rear View Mirror

Posted on February 8, 2022March 23, 2023 by Paul

Aston Martin DB9 Dimming Rear View Mirror. My 2006 DB9 Volante came with a manual dimming Interior rear view mirror, later cars (2007 MY) came with an auto dimming mirror as an option in most of the world but standard in the US and standard in the rest of the world in 2009. The stock mirror disadvantage is that it tilts to dim leading to ghosting in the mirror, mine also looked rather tatty and felt rather cheap.

From the time that the auto dimming mirror became available as an option the wiring was built in to the car meaning a dimming mirror could just be plugged in, as my car is 2006 there was no standard wiring for the rear view mirror.

I decided to fit the homelink version of the mirror, this has a 3 channel remote transmitter built into the mirror for remote opening of gates, garage doors etc.

Ther homelink dimming mirror needs 4 connections, Permanent Power so that the homelink doesn’t lose its programming, Ignition on to power homelink and auto dimming, reverse (to turn off dimming when reversing ) and an earth.

Installing the DB9 Auto Dimming Mirror

I bought some 4 way connectors and cut off the original from the mirror (this has the advantage that the cable can be fed through the mirror base to the roof lining instead of being loose).
